1) Bunny 100
Publisher: Capital Gains StudioÂ
A silly party card game
In Bunny 100, silliness and laughter take center stage as players count from 1 to 100 while performing hilarious challenges. Think of it as a fast-paced party game with a quirky twist, where every number you hit brings a new challenge and a lot of laughs! The game is designed to get everyone moving and acting silly, creating an atmosphere of fun and chaos that’s perfect for parties and casual gatherings.
To play Bunny 100, players set up the game by placing all the decks of cards on the table. Two types of cards are used: Action cards and Unit cards. Players take turns starting from the youngest and counting from 1 to 100, but when they hit a number on the Unit card, they have to perform the action described on the Action card instead. These actions can include things like doing a squat, flexing your bicep, or even making a fart sound. Every time the count reaches a multiple of 20 (like 20, 40, 60, etc.), a new challenge is introduced to keep the game lively and unpredictable. If a player fails to perform the correct action, they receive a "rainbow poop" token. The game ends when the count reaches 100, and the player with the fewest rainbow poops wins.

2) Say What? Learn Mandarin Card Game
Publisher: Neon Neko
A language learning card gameÂ
Say What? Learn Mandarin Card Game is a fun and creative way to dive into the basics of Mandarin while laughing and bonding with friends or family. This game offers a playful approach to language learning, making it accessible even for those who've never spoken a word of Mandarin. The deck includes both Verb and Noun cards, providing a balanced mix of essential words to help you start building a Mandarin vocabulary without feeling overwhelmed.
Players use the deck to mix and match Verb and Noun cards to form simple Mandarin phrases. Each card is designed to help with language learning, and the game comes with audio voice clips available on the website to help players with pronunciation. These clips guide you through the correct pronunciation, making it easier for non-Chinese speakers to pronounce words accurately.

3) Bad Boss 2Â
Publisher: Ameba
A humorous office-themed card game
Step into the wild and unpredictable world of office politics with Bad Boss 2: It’s the Arses that Get Ahead. This hilarious, fast-paced card game challenges you to outplay your fellow players by embracing your inner "arse", the more ruthless you are, the better your chances of winning! The game is packed with sharp humor, clever strategy, and outrageous twists, but there’s one catch: avoid the dreaded Bad Boss Card at all costs. If you end up with that card, you lose it all. This makes for a game full of laughter, surprises, and some backstabbing, perfect for any festive occasion.
The rules are simple but the strategies are endless. The game is played with three types of cards: Character Cards, Arse Cards, and the Bad Boss Card. Your goal is to collect as many pairs of Character Cards as possible. But here's the twist. While you’re building your collection, you’ll also use Arse Cards to mess with other players. From Arse Kisser to Lazy Arse to Smelly Arse, each card has a unique ability to either help you or sabotage your opponents. The game ends when all cards have been played, and the player holding the most pairs wins. But beware, if you're stuck with the Bad Boss Card at the end, you lose everything.

4)Â YUBIBO
Publisher: Â Jelly Jelly Games
A cooperative dexterity party game
Think you’ve got steady hands? YUBIBO will put them to the test! In this thrilling, cooperative dexterity game, players work together to balance sticks on their fingers while following card instructions. But there’s a catch. If anything falls, it’s game over! Teamwork, precision, and a bit of luck are key to keeping your sticks (and foam balls) from crashing down. Can you and your friends defy gravity, or will it all come tumbling down?
On each turn, players draw a card indicating which finger to use to place a stick. If the card matches the active player’s color, they pick another player to take the action. If it’s a different color, the player whose color matches must place the stick. The real challenge begins when foam balls are added. Each pair of sticks must hold one without touching anything else. One misstep and it’s all over in a spectacular crash!

5) Kabuki TricksÂ
Publisher: Good Spirit Games
AÂ strategic trick-taking card game
Step into the world of Kabuki Tricks, where every round is a thrilling performance of strategy. Players become producers of Kabuki performances, but the success of the show depends on how well you play your cards and predict the outcome. In this fast-paced card game, you’ll have to outsmart your opponents by winning tricks, making clever bets, and manipulating the game’s suits to your advantage. With each round offering new opportunities for strategy, Kabuki Tricks is perfect for anyone who loves a good challenge and the excitement of outwitting their friends.
The game is played over multiple rounds with each player taking turns as the dealer. The dealer shuffles the Suit deck, deals seven cards (including a joker) to each player, and sets up the trump suits using the High or Low and Actor cards. Players then take turns playing cards to win tricks, with one player able to play their joker to make a bet on the last card they will play, as well as manipulate the game by changing the rank of suits. Each round has seven tricks, and players score points for winning tricks, correctly predicting the number of tricks they will win, and matching their final card with the predicted Actor card. If a player’s last card is a joker and they win zero tricks, they earn a 5-point bonus. The game is all about strategy and outsmarting your opponents.
